Energy-Saving Windows: A Smart Choice for Your Home
Over the last few years, the focus on energy effectiveness has actually grown tremendously, and house owners are trying to find methods to minimize their ecological impact while minimizing energy expenses. Among the most effective solutions is the installation of energy-saving windows. These specialized windows are created to decrease heat loss and gain, making your home more comfortable year-round. In this article, we’ll check out the numerous types of energy-saving windows, their benefits, and factors to consider for picking the best option for your home.
Comprehending Energy-Saving Windows
Energy-saving windows are built using advanced products and innovations that improve their insulation properties. They typically include numerous panes of glass, special coverings, and gas fillings, all of which contribute to their energy-efficient efficiency.

When selecting energy-saving windows, think about the following key functions:
1. Low-Emission (Low-E) Glass
Low-E glass has a special finishing that reflects heat back into the home during winter and blocks solar heat during summer. This increases energy effectiveness throughout the year.
2. Argon/Krypton Gas Fills
These inert gases are utilized in between panes of glass to lower heat transfer. Argon is more typical, while krypton provides even better insulation but is generally more expensive.
3. Spacer Bars
These are the products utilized in between glass panes. Warm-edge spacers lower heat transfer and condensation.
4. U-Value and Solar Heat Gain Coefficient (SHGC)U-Value measures how well a Window Renovation insulates. The lower the U-value, the much better the insulation, with worths typically varying from 0.15 to 1.20.SHGC measures the quantity of solar radiation that enters through the window.
